As a Talent Acquisition Specialist, you will play a key role in full-cycle recruiting across a diverse organization. You will:
- Coordinate and support multiple concurrent recruitments while balancing competing priorities in a fast-paced environment.
- Partner closely with hiring managers to develop and refine requisitions, job descriptions, and job postings that clearly define role requirements and attract qualified candidates.
- Develop job announcements, screen applications, and support all phases of the recruitment and selection process.
- Serve as a subject matter expert for the Applicant Tracking System (ATS), including system administration, end-user training, troubleshooting, reporting, and continuous improvement; provides guidance and information to employees and the public on recruitment processes.
- Promote diversity, equity, and inclusion through targeted outreach, advertising strategies, social media, job fairs, and community partnerships; assists in developing recruitment programs that attract a diverse applicant pool.
- Build strong, collaborative relationships with managers and provide guidance on recruitment best practices, policies, and compliance.
- Maintain recruitment records, track outcomes, and ensure proper retention in accordance with state requirements.
- Coordinate temporary, seasonal, and agency staffing needs in collaboration with supervisors, unions, and external partners as applicable.
